| Comments: | This virus produces foci of round cells on MiCL1(Mink S+L-) cell line, and plaques on PG-4 (feline S+L- cell line). This holding consists of persistently infected tk(-)NIH3T3 producer cells that shed the Mo/A-MLV virus.
Amphotropic |
| Effect on Host: | No CPE in NIH3T3 cells |
| Recommended Host: | Recommended Host: This virus is continuously produced by the cell line in which it is shipped. No additional host is required; however, if desired the virus may be used to infect other cells, which are listed as alternate hosts. Alternate Host(s): Many mammalian cell lines (murine, rat, human except certain bovine and hamster cells) |
| Growth Conditions: | Incubation: 2 to 7 days at 37°C, a 5% CO2 in air atmosphere is recommended |
